Tham Lod Cave - Located near Sop Pong in Pang Mapha District, Mae Hong Son Province, northern Thailand, Tham Lot Cave is a 1,666-meter-long cave system. The Nam Lang River runs through the cave, which is adorned with stalactites and stalagmites. It is a habitat for numerous bats and swifts.
-
Pee Hua Toe Cave - Tham Pee Hua Toe, also known as Big-headed Ghost Cave, is Krabi’s most renowned cave. It serves as a starting point to reach Lot Cave, which is just 500 meters away.

Railay Beach - Railay, or Rai Leh, is a quaint peninsula situated between Krabi and Ao Nang in Thailand. It is accessible solely by boat due to towering limestone cliffs that block mainland access.
-
Ko Phi Phi Lee - Ko Phi Phi Le, or Ko Phi Phi Leh, is part of the Phi Phi Archipelago in the Strait of Malacca. Located in Krabi Province, Thailand, it is included in the Hat Noppharat Thara–Mu Ko Phi Phi National Park.
-
Ko Phi Phi Don - As the main island of Thailand’s Ko Phi Phi archipelago, Ko Phi Phi Don is celebrated for its pristine white-sand beaches, such as Long Beach and Loh Dalum Bay. Visitors can enjoy panoramic views from Phi Phi Viewpoint, accessible via a steep path. Nearby, the secluded Maya Bay on Ko Phi Phi Leh is surrounded by limestone cliffs. Popular diving sites include Anemone Reef, home to clownfish, and the King Cruiser Wreck.

Ko Poda - Situated off Thailand’s west coast in Krabi Province, Ko Poda is about 8 kilometers from Ao Nang. It is part of the Mu Ko Poda, or Poda Group Islands, managed by Hat Nopharat Thara-Mu Ko Phi Phi National Park. The group includes Ko Poda, Ko Kai, Ko Mo, and Ko Thap.
-
Ko Lanta - An island district in Krabi Province on Thailand’s Andaman coast, Ko Lanta is known for its coral-fringed beaches, mangroves, limestone outcrops, and rainforests. Mu Ko Lanta National Park encompasses several islands, including the southern part of the largest island, Ko Lanta Yai, home to the semi-nomadic Chao Leh sea people. The park features the Khao Mai Kaew cave network and Khlong Chak Waterfall.
